【模板】多元排序

【模板】多元排序

暂无测试数据。

题目背景

思绪如麻,人生纵横。无序之中,总要有规定的顺序,宁静安详。

题目描述

给定长度为 \(n\) 的序列 \(a\),将它们从小到大排序后输出。

输入格式

第一行,一个数 \(n\).

第二行,\(n\) 个数,给出 \(a\) 序列,空格隔开。

输出格式

一行 \(n\) 个数,空格隔开,给出排列后的序列。

样例输入

10
9 1 3 7 4 6 8 2 5 0

样例输出

10
0 1 2 3 4 5 6 7 8 9

数据范围

下文中,T x 表示第 \(x\) 个测试点,\(k = \max_{i=1}^n a_i\).

对于 T1 - 2,满足 \(n \leq 10^3\), \(k \leq 2 \times 10^9\).

对于 T3 - 4,满足 \(n \leq 10^6\) , \(k \leq 1 \times 10^7\).

对于 T5 - 6,满足 \(n \leq 10^6\),\(k \leq 2 \times 10^9\).

对于 T7 - 8,满足 \(n \leq 3 \times 10^6\),\(k \leq 3 \times 10^6\).

对于 \(100 \%\) 的数据,\(1 \leq n \leq 3 \times 10^6 , 0 \leq k \leq 2 \times 10^9\).

时空限制

对于 T1 - T6,时间限制 \(1s\),空间限制 \(256MB\).

对于 T7,时间限制 \(1s\),空间限制 \(16MB\).

对于 T8,时间限制 \(0.5s\),空间限制 \(16MB\).

说明 / 提示

本题输入数据较大,请自备快读快输模板。

T1 - 2 : 冒泡排序。
T3 - 4 : 快速排序。
T5 - 6 : 快速排序。
T7 - 8 : 基数排序。

信息

ID
1007
难度
(无)
分类
(无)
标签
(无)
递交数
0
已通过
0
通过率
?
上传者